Rule-based automation handles clean structured data perfectly. The moment a vendor invoice, customer PO, or contract arrives as a PDF or Word document, it stops. A human re-keys it into SAP. The bottleneck survives.
02
Rule-based automation never democratised creation. Building a new ERP workflow still means a technical resource, an IT ticket, and a queue. AI workflow automation changes that entirely.
03
Partial shipments, credit limit breaches, multi-currency discrepancies, mismatched PO lines. A fixed rule either fails or flags every exception for manual review. There is no intelligence to resolve it automatically.
04
Routing a ticket by customer tier. Classifying an invoice by vendor category. Enriching a CRM lead before it enters the ERP. These are not if-then decisions. They require context, and context requires AI workflow automation.

Your workflow runs as structured automation. At specific points, an AI node performs the step that no fixed rule can handle, reading a document, making a classification decision, generating output text, detecting an anomaly, and the result flows into the next step.
Example: Vendor invoice arrives by email, AI node extracts line items and amounts from PDF, matched against open PO in SAP, clean match posts automatically, discrepancy routes to AP team with AI-generated mismatch summary.
Who benefits: Finance teams processing invoices and vendor documents, operations teams handling unstructured customer POs, IT managers replacing manual ERP exception handling.
